Output d1c8385583e94de8f80fc3bb035e36a6a1f3a3bc9eb1ee280d8be2df6c1ddddd:0

value
592608
script pubkey
OP_0 OP_PUSHBYTES_20 c8411eba87059ebe98001327bd01bd59b048eaa5
address
bc1qepq3aw58qk0taxqqzvnm6qdatxcy3649juu36n
transaction
d1c8385583e94de8f80fc3bb035e36a6a1f3a3bc9eb1ee280d8be2df6c1ddddd
confirmations
171939
spent
true